What this record shows
This record is dominated by consulting fees: $21,625 of the $29,458 with a category attached, or 73.4%. Merit Medical Systems Inc accounts for 80.3% of it on its own, with 21 other manufacturers making up the rest. 2025 is the largest year on record at $19,807, more than ten times the $182 reported in 2019. Among surgery clinicians in LA with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 10%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.
Across 70 payments — averaging $420.83 each. Meals, travel, consulting and speaking fees, gifts and royalties reported by drug and device makers.

Medicare billing
What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.
